Iemand anders schreef dit op Facebook: Gokhan Bicici is a friend of mine. In 2011, he invited LabourStart to hold its annual Global Solidarity Conference in Istanbul. I remember the conversation well -- we had it in a cafe next to Gezi Park, just off Taksim Square. Last night, Gokhan was filming the demonstrations. He was brutally attacked by police and dragged off. As for Gokhan, here is what the Independent Media Center have to say: "He suffered an eyebrow cut, his gas mask was broken, his iPad was confiscated and he was kept waiting, injured and handcuffed, for four hours by police who told him he had been detained but refused to tell him where he would be taken, and failed to carry out any official procedure. As of 23:30, our friend is being held inside a police vehicle in front of the Taksim Atatürk Cultural Centre, and has been told he will be taken to the Istanbul Police Directorate. We strictly condemn the abusive treatment of Gökhan Biçici, and demand that he is immediately released, that those who are responsible, who are clearly documented in various photographic and video recordings on social media, are immediately revealed and brought to trial."
